Alto Ingredients
ALTO
#8642
Rank
C$0.20 B
Marketcap
$2.67
Share price
10.00%
Change (1 day)
-9.69%
Change (1 year)
Categories

Stock price history for Alto Ingredients (ALTO)

Highest end of day price: $6,349 CAD on 2006-05-11

Lowest end of day price: $0.33 CAD on 2020-03-17

Stock price history of Alto Ingredients from 2005 to 2025